Terms and Conditions for Safeguarding Reporting

​

  1. Purpose: The safeguarding reporting system is in place to ensure the safety and wellbeing of all service users. It is your responsibility to report any concerns related to abuse, neglect, exploitation, or harm promptly.

  2. Confidentiality: All safeguarding reports are confidential. Information shared in a report must not be discussed outside of the appropriate channels. Breaching confidentiality could result in disciplinary action.

  3. Accuracy of Information: All reports must be accurate and detailed. Factual information is essential for proper investigation and action. Avoid speculation or assumptions. Reports should include the full name, postcode, and all relevant details of the individual(s) involved.

  4. Timely Reporting: Any safeguarding concerns must be reported as soon as possible. Delayed reporting could put individuals at greater risk, and failure to report in a timely manner may lead to further investigation.

  5. Non-Retaliation: Any staff member who reports a safeguarding concern in good faith will not face retaliation. Reporting concerns is a vital part of maintaining a safe care environment.

  6. Follow-Up: After submitting a safeguarding report, you may be contacted for further information or clarification. Ensure you are available for any follow-up questions from the safeguarding team.

  7. Reporting Channels: Safeguarding concerns must be reported through the designated safeguarding form or by contacting the safeguarding lead or line manager directly. Do not use informal channels (e.g., group chats or personal messages) for reporting safeguarding concerns.

  8. False Reporting: False or malicious reporting is a serious offence. Any reports found to be intentionally false or misleading will result in disciplinary action, up to and including termination of employment.

  9. Compliance: All staff are required to comply with these terms and conditions when reporting safeguarding concerns. Failure to do so may result in disciplinary action.

​

By submitting a safeguarding report, you agree to these terms and conditions and commit to maintaining the safety and wellbeing of all service users.
